Is poker game of skill or luck? An Expert View

The question "poker game of skill or luck" is one I’ve been asked at tables, in study groups, and in courtroom corridors. The short answer most serious players and researchers give is: both — but skill determines long‑term outcomes while luck dominates the short term. This article breaks down why that is, how to tell skill from luck, and what it means for players, regulators, and anyone curious about the nature of the game.

Understanding variance: luck’s short‑term sway

Every poker hand includes an element of chance: which cards are dealt, how community cards fall, and whether a timely river saves or sinks your pot. Variance (the random ups and downs) means even the best strategy can lose over a small sample of hands. That’s why a player can win a tournament one week and bust out early the next—luck shapes individual results.

Short hands and single‑event outcomes are heavily influenced by luck. In tournaments and single sessions, statistical noise can overshadow skill. Recognizing this is essential: don’t evaluate a player after one session; judge trends over thousands of hands.

Evidence from research, AI, and pro play

Three strands of evidence support the skill‑dominant view long term. First, long‑term statistical analysis of online player databases shows that a minority of players consistently earn positive returns, while most lose — a pattern consistent with skill levels sorting players over time.

Second, advances in artificial intelligence have clarified poker’s strategic depth. Bots and solvers demonstrate that optimal, complex strategies exist for many poker variants. High‑level programs trained in no‑limit hold’em beat top pros in extended matches, illustrating that methodical strategy can overcome human opponents repeatedly.

Third, the poker ecosystem — coaches, solvers, trackers, forums — exists because skill is meaningful. Players invest time and money in study because incremental edges compound. The presence of sustained professional players and sponsorships validates the reality of long‑term skill.

Legal and regulatory perspectives

Courts and regulators worldwide have treated poker differently. Some jurisdictions categorize it as gambling because chance appears in each hand; others recognize skill when outcomes depend largely on long‑term decisions. This mixed legal landscape shows the nuance: legislative definitions often hinge on whether skill or luck predominates in the long run, and interpretations can change with evidence and precedent.

If you care about policy or compliance, remember that local laws matter. Many platforms that offer real‑money play must navigate licensing rules that treat poker like a game of chance in some markets, even while players and researchers emphasize skill.

Examples and analogy

Think of poker like investing: a single day’s stock movement can be driven by news (luck), but a skilled investor uses research, risk controls, and discipline to outperform peers over years. Poker involves short‑term randomness but rewards those who apply rigorous process consistently.

One personal example: early in my online career, I lost three big sessions in a week to unlucky rivers despite near‑perfect decisions. Instead of changing fundamentals, I reviewed hands, confirmed my lines, and corrected a leak in my facing 3‑bet pots. Over the next 50,000 hands my win rate rose; those earlier losses were variance, not a refutation of skill.

Common misconceptions

Many beginners conflate bad beats with a lack of skill. Others believe poker is pure luck because a weak player can cash in a tournament on a short run. Both are misconceptions. The correct view recognizes the time scale: luck impacts short samples; skill predicts long‑term success.

Another falsehood is that bluffing is the heart of poker. Successful bluffing is rare and situational. The true core is making +EV choices: value betting, folding when behind, and exploiting opponents’ tendencies.

Conclusion: a balanced verdict

When people ask "poker game of skill or luck" the best answer is nuanced: luck determines short‑term results, but skill dominates over the long term. That interplay is what makes poker uniquely compelling — every hand feels suspenseful because chance plays a role, but mastery, discipline, and study compound into reliable advantage across time.

Whether you play casually or aspire to be a pro, embrace a learner’s mindset: study, manage variance, and respect the game’s psychological and mathematical depth. Over thousands of hands, your skill will speak louder than the luck that greets you on any given night.
